UPDATE: Scattered thunderstorms in area through midnight

Posted Jun 21, 2022 8:32 PM

National Weather Service

UPDATE 6 p.m. Tuesday: Scattered showers and storms will continue to develop across central and south-central Kansas and expand in coverage through the evening.

The strongest storms may produce gusts of 50 to 60 mph. If outside, have a plan if thunder is heard or lightning is seen.

Isolated showers and storms are expected to develop across central and south-central Kansas late this afternoon into the early evening. The stronger storms may produce a brief gust to 40 mph.

If outside, have a plan if thunder is heard or lightning is seen.
